Para kegler Abg Yahya strikes gold at world meet


KUALA LUMPUR: National para keglers continued their winning momentum at the 2025 International Bowling Federation (IBF) Para Bowling World Championships by bagging a gold medal yesterday. Abg Yahya Abg Azhar gave a scintillating performance to strike gold in the TPB4 (intellectual impairment) men’s singles event held at the Kai Tak Sports Park Bowling Centre in Kowloon, Hong Kong.

The 26-year-old Sarawakian scored a five-game total of 1,435 points for the victory, while South Korean Yun Seung-sang (1,380 points) and Kallan Strong of Australia (1,359 points) claimed the silver and bronze respectively.
